Then last Saturday there was a special member devotional with President Nelson and Elder Holland! It was held at the convention center in Wan Chai and it was the largest gathering of saints ever in Hong Kong! Elder Holland talked about Liberty Jail being a "prison temple" and how our hardest challenges in life is when we can receive the most revelation for our self. President Nelson talked about a lot of things, like his trip to Jerusalem, us being children of God, the importance of temple attendance and some experiences the last couple of months. He also apologized to all the missionaries he was too busy to meet with us, so he had all of us to stand up and gave a "air handshake" to him. It was super good.  You could just see how much he loves the members around the world! I also got to see a lot of members from previous wards as well!

Another great week down in the Hong Kong! The zone is super pumped for the new zone #Tolo57! It's our goal for new investigators for the month of March! Something we realized last month was that if we don't reach our goals for the month, are we really stretching and doing everything on our part to achieve our goals? This was a big discussion between the entire zone when we had a Zone Meeting to make our zones' February goals. We of course had a long discussion on the the topic of faith to find. This has been a big talk all around the mission, and the great thing is since we have started this theme across the mission, the number of new investigators in Hong Kong has slowly raised about 2 each month since October, so it's super cool to see just what can happen when you have faith to find! We already designed to Tolo Harbor Zone T Shirts to continue to pump up the zone, so its gonna be a lot of fun!

An experience of faith to find actually happened this last week. We had been on the streets for a couple of hours and hadn't gotten a single number all day. Then right before we decided to go home we got a number from some mandarin guy and we didn't understand a word he said, but it sparked some faith and in total we got 3 numbers in 10 minutes! It's great to see just if we have more faith things really can happen. Another good week in the books here in Hong Kong!  The work is kind of slow right now, but the big news is my companion Elder  Davis actually left this morning for the airport. He was reassigned to a mission in Atlanta, so right now I am in a trio with Elder Riley and Dickens right now in Ma On Shan until the rest of the transfer. Ummm as for the week we had MLC this last Wednesday and it was super good and spiritual. The topic was on the atonement of Jesus Christ and it was amazing and the spirit was felt so strong during the meeting. We also set our mission goal for the 2018 year for baptisms. The goal last year was 242 and we got 192 last year. This year the goal is 400 and we discussed a lot about faith when talking about that number. The entire missionary leadership council were all 100% on board and when we took it back to our zones they were all 100% committed to the number! So I'm excited to see what can happen in Hong Kong in the next couple of years when in comes to doing the Lord's work!
